San Antonio SpursOffseason focus
- The future of Kawhi Leonard: Eligible for $219 million extension or explore the trade market. When is the point of no return?
- Kawhi trade packages: Stay compe ive or look to rebuild?
- The restricted free agents: Kyle Anderson, Davis Bertans and Bryn Forbes
Exceptions
- Non-tax midlevel: $8.6M
- Bi-annual: $3.4M
Cap-space breakdown
- The Spurs are not operating from a position of strength this summer when it comes to flexibility.
- Though the front office has shown to be creative in the past in creating cap space, San Antonio will enter the offseason with $95 million in guaranteed contracts. This does not include the $8 million in salary holds on restricted free agents.
- For San Antonio to create room, Pau Gasol and Danny Green would have to be traded and their free-agent holds would need to be renounced. The Spurs would have close to $32 million in room in this scenario.
Second-rounder: Chimezie Metu (PF)
Team needs
- Starter: C
- Bench: PF
Free-agent status
- Rudy Gay | Non-Bird (player option)
- Joffrey Lauvergne | Non-Bird
- Tony Parker | Bird
- Kyle Anderson | Restricted Bird
- Davis Bertans | Restricted early Bird
- Bryn Forbes | Restricted early Bird
